Google Analytics Pros
- Free for virtually all use cases
- Deep integration with Google Ads ecosystem
- Powerful audience and conversion tracking
- Large ecosystem of tutorials and consultants
- Cross-device and cross-platform measurement
- Machine learning insights and predictions
Google Analytics Cons
- GA4 learning curve is steep for GA3 users
- Data sampling on free tier for large sites
- Privacy concerns with Google data collection
- Limited real-time capabilities vs specialized tools
- Complex event setup for custom tracking
- UI can feel overwhelming for beginners
Grafana Pros
- Industry standard for observability
- Massive plugin and data source ecosystem
- Beautiful, highly customizable dashboards
- Generous cloud free tier
Grafana Cons
- Can be complex to configure properly
- Self-hosted stack requires tuning
- Some enterprise features locked to paid plans
